wdolson -> RE: Mystery Harbor #2 (3/24/2007 11:15:23 AM)

During the war, Rabaul had several airfields.  There is an international airport there today, but obviously all the airfields used during the war aren't needed anymore.

Rabaul is correct.  It looks to me like that volcano pretty much took out the east side of the city/island when it erupted back in 1984.  What is amazing to me is how little the town is...it actually looks less populated now than it did in the first picture.

I did some reading on scuba diving in the area, and they said the ash from the volcanic eruption has covered many of the wrecks in the harbor.  It still has some that are supposedly very good dives though.

And yes, Chuuk is the spelling for Truk now.  I noticed the same thing when I was GEing some harbors also.
